Linux 使用者管理命令筆記

2022-02-14 03:23:48 字數 1191 閱讀 1659

1、新增使用者 

useradd user1

使用者建立流程

1、系統先將使用者資訊記錄在/etc/passwd中,一般會在/etc/passwd和/etc/shadow末尾,同時分配該使用者uid。

2、建立使用者目錄,一般建立路徑/home目錄中。當前命令建立目錄是/home/user1

3、系統會複製/etc/skel下所有的檔案至/home/user1。預設都是隱藏檔案。可以通過命令ls-la /etc/skel檢視。

4、系統會新建乙個和user1一樣的使用者組user1.並且該使用者缺省會屬於user1組。

格式:useradd 選項 使用者名稱

引數說明:

選項:-c comment 指定一段注釋性描述。

-d 目錄 指定使用者主目錄,如果此目錄不存在,則同時使用-m選項,可以建立主目錄。

-g 使用者組 指定使用者所屬的使用者組。

-g 使用者組,使用者組 指定使用者所屬的附加組。

-s shell檔案 指定使用者的登入shell。

-u 使用者號 指定使用者的使用者號,如果同時有-o選項,則可以重複使用其他使用者的標識號。

2、刪除使用者

userdel 選項 使用者名稱

userdel user1

userdel -r user1 #表示使用者目錄一起刪除

3、修改使用者

usermod 選項 使用者名稱

常用的選項包括-c, -d, -m, -g, -g, -s, -u以及-o等,選項的意義參照useradd命令中的選項一樣,可以為使用者指定新的資源值。

例如 usermod -s /bin/ksh -d /home/user11 –g developer user1

4、修改使用者密碼

passwd 選項 使用者名稱

-l 鎖定口令,即禁用賬號。

-u 口令解鎖。

-d 使賬號無口令。

-f 強迫使用者下次登入時修改口令。

例如:passwd user1 

輸入兩遍密碼確認

注意:root 登入:passwd user1

非root 使用者登入: passwd 修改自己使用者的密碼 不能修改別的使用者

說明:linux密碼儲存的檔案在etc/shaow中。密碼採用加密的方式儲存。

Linux學習筆記 五 使用者管理命令

4.5 使用者管理命令 命令名稱 useradd 命令所在路徑 usr sbin useradd 執行許可權 root 語法 useradd 使用者名稱 功能描述 新增新使用者 範例 useradd yangmi 命令名稱 passwd 命令所在路徑 usr bin passwd 執行許可權 所有使...

Linux 使用者與許可權管理命令筆記

使用者管理相關命令 多為root使用者操作 useradd name 新建使用者name 會在 etc passwd etc shadow 中追加一條記錄 m 建立使用者時會在 home下同時建立使用者家目錄 passwd name 更改使用者name的密碼 更改root使用者密碼 直接使用pass...

linux使用者管理命令

最近經常用的一些linux命令,mark一下,免得每次都要google一下用法。useradd adding a new user usermod modifying existing user userdel deleting a user passwd user s password where...